Valentine’s Happy Hour: Sip, Snack & Socialize

Kick off the celebrations with the Valentine’s Happy Hour on February 13 at the La Jolla Community Center. This lively event offers a chance to unwind with friends over wine, sparkling drinks, and tasty bites. Whether you’re a member or newcomer, the gathering is free for members, while non-members can join for a nominal fee of $15. Don’t forget to register by calling (858) 459-0831 to secure your spot.

Classic Cinematic Experience: Movie Nights

If films pique your interest, join the Movie Nights at La Jolla Community Center, featuring a screening of the classic film “Chocolat” on February 12 at 5:00 PM. This event offers a cozy atmosphere with light refreshments—a fantastic way to gather with friends. Admission is free for members and $10 for non-members, with prior registration required by calling (858) 459-0831.

Community Action: Weed Warriors Initiative

Looking to roll up your sleeves and give back? The Weed Warriors initiative invites all community members to help remove invasive plant species from the Scripps Coastal Reserve on February 20 from 8:00 AM to 10:00 AM. This free event not only contributes to local conservation efforts but also strengthens community bonds through collective action.

Art & Science Exhibition

Science lovers will not want to miss The Art of Science: Five Years Through the Lens… exhibition on February 20 at the Geisel Library. With no registration required, this free showcase of scientific photography offers a unique perspective on the intersection of art and science, encouraging community members to appreciate the beauty of discovery.

Musical Enrichment: Isidore String Quartet Performance

On the evening of February 20, don’t miss the live performance by the Isidore String Quartet at the Conrad Prebys Music Center at 7:30 PM. Tickets range from $50 to $65, with limited free tickets available for UCSD students. Experience the joy of classical music while supporting local artists and enriching your cultural understanding.

Regular Activities: Faith and Fellowship

For those inclined towards spiritual connection, La Jolla United Methodist Church holds traditional worship services every Sunday at 10:00 AM. Additionally, a Thursday Bible Study session meets weekly at 8:00 AM, providing a chance for community members to engage in meaningful discussions and fellowship.
